Hadith 5574

أَخْبَرَنَا مُحَمَّدُ بْنُ عَبْدِ اللَّهِ بْنِ عَمَّارٍ ، قَالَ : حَدَّثَنَا الْمُعَافَى يَعْنِي ابْنَ عِمْرَانَ ، عَنْ إِسْمَاعِيلَ بْنِ مُسْلِمٍ ، عَنْ أَبِي الْمُتَوَكِّلِ ، عَنْ أَبِي سَعِيدٍ الْخُدْرِيِّ ، أَنَّ النَّبِيَّ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 : " نَهَى أَنْ يُنْبَذَ التَّمْرُ وَالزَّبِيبُ ، وَالتَّمْرُ وَالْبُسْرُ ، وَقَالَ : " انْتَبِذُوا الزَّبِيبَ فَرْدًا ، وَالتَّمْرَ فَرْدًا ، وَالْبُسْرَ فَرْدًا " ، قَالَ أَبُو عَبْد الرَّحْمَنِ : أَبُو كَثِيرٍ اسْمُهُ يَزِيدُ بْنُ عَبْدِ الرَّحْمَنِ .
´It was narrated from Abu Sa'eed Al-Khudri that:` The Prophet [SAW] forbade soaking dried dates and raisins, and dried dates and Al-Busr, and he said: "Soak raisins on their own, and dried dates on their own, and Al-Busr on their own."
Hadith Reference سنن نسائي / كتاب الأشربة / 5574
Hadith Grading الألبانی: صحيح  |  زبیر علی زئی: حسن
Hadith Takhrij «انظر حدیث رقم: 5571 (صحیح)»
Explanation & Benefits
Hafiz Muhammad Ameen
Imam al-Nasa'i rahimahullah is clarifying the identity of the Abu Kathir mentioned, who is the narrator of the previous hadith: 5573. Therefore, the proper place for this clarification and specification was actually under the preceding hadith. It would have been better if this clarification had been placed under the hadith immediately above this one. Perhaps this is an oversight on the part of the scribe or someone else. And Allah knows best.
